Abstract
The invention relates to a method for the installation of a shower and an installation system for the implementation of the method. The method comprises the following steps: arranging at least one installation frame at a wall, with the wall being arranged at a water supply device; providing at least one side wall, with the side wall having at first side and a second side; arranging the first side of the side wall at the installation frame; arranging a shower fixture at the second side of the side wall, and guiding at least one water line from the water supply device to the shower fixture; as well as arranging a shower base plate showing a drain at a floor, which abuts the wall, and arranging the drain of the shower base plate at a floor drain.

[0045] In one method step S1, an arrangement of the installation frame 1 occurs at one wall 3 of a room 2. The room 2 is for example a room of an apartment, a house, and/or transportation means. For example, the transportation means is embodied as a motor vehicle, a train, a ship, and/or an aircraft. It is not mandatory that the wall 3 of the room 2 is prepared for arranging the installation frame 1. Rather, the installation frame 1 is fastened as a front-wall frame at the wall 3, allowing the wall 3 to show any arbitrary condition. For example, the wall 3 may still be provided with old wallpaper and with old ceramic tiles of a shower to be replaced. For example, the wall 3 may also show a water supply device 15 of the old shower, whereas the old shower is to be replaced with the installation of a new shower using the method according to the invention. The water supply device 15 of the shower to be exchanged comprises for example a shower head and water armatures.
[0046] For example, the installation frame 1 may be fastened via threaded connections 4 at the wall 3. The installation frame 1 may for example comprise at least one polygonal profile or several assembled polygonal profiles. For example, the polygonal profile is a rectangular profile. The invention is not limited to the use of an installation frame 1 showing a rectangular profile, however. Rather, the installation frame 1 may show any embodiment which is suitable for the invention. For example, the installation frame 1 may also be embodied as a flat profile, with the flat profile showing a thickness ranging from 5 mm to 20 mm. The installation frame 1 is particularly made from steel. Further, it is provided for example that the installation frame 1 shows cross-braces 5.
[0047] In one method step S2, the arrangement of a first side wall 6 occurs to the installation frame 1. In the embodiment of the method according to the invention explained here, the first side wall 6 is embodied as a glass unit, for example. In particular it is provided to use a laminated safety glass unit, which shows a first pane unit 7 and a second pane unit 8. The first pane unit 7 is arranged at the second pane unit 8.
[0048] The first side wall 6 comprises a first side 9 and a second side 10. The first side 9 is a first exterior side of the first side wall 6 facing the wall 3. However, the second side 10 is a second exterior side of the first side wall 6 facing the room 2. The first side 9 is distanced from the second side 10. Further, the first side 9 is arranged opposite the second side 10. For example, the distance of the first side 9 of the first side wall 6 from the second side 10 of the first side wall 6 ranges from 4 mm to 20 mm, or amounts to 8 mm for example. However, the invention is not limited to such a distance. Rather, any distance may be selected between the first side 9 and the second side 10 which is suitable for the invention.
[0049] The first side wall 6 is for example embodied in a transparent, semi-transparent, or non-transparent fashion. In order to yield a semi-transparent or non-transparent state of the first side wall 6, for example suitable films are arranged at the first side wall 6.
[0050] In order to arrange the first side 9 of the first side wall 6 at the installation frame 1, for example angular fasteners are used. Additionally or alternatively, countersunk holes are provided in the first side wall 6, which extend from the first side 9 to the second side 10 of the first side wall 6. For example, fastening units, particularly threaded bolts, are guided through the countersunk holes and inserted into installation openings of the installation frame 1. Additionally or alternatively, for example at least one fastening insert 11 is fastened between the first pane unit 7 and the second pane unit 8 of the first side wall 6. The fastening insert 11 is accessible from the first side 9 of the first side wall 6. With the fastening insert 11, the first side 9 of the first side wall 6 can be attached to the installation frame 1. For example, the first side wall 6 may be fastened with additional threaded connections 12, which cooperate with the fastening insert t 11, at the installation frame 1, particularly suspended there. As already explained above, such a fastening insert 11 is known from EP 2 190 665 B1, for example, and the content disclosed therein is included in its entirety by way of reference in the disclosure of the present patent application. In other words, the disclosure of the present patent application includes the entire disclosure of EP 2 190 665 B1. After the assembly to the installation frame 1, the first side wall 6 covers the above-mentioned shower head and the water armatures of the old shower.
[0051] In one method step S3, a shower fixture is arranged at the second side 10 of the first side wall 6. The shower fixture comprises in the embodiment shown here a shower head 13 and a mixing faucet 14. Further, a guiding occurs whereby at least one water line 16 is laid from the water supply device 15 to the shower fixture, namely the shower head 13 and the mixing faucet 14. The water line 16 is embodied for example as a flexible hose, particularly a flexible metal hose.
[0052] In a method step S4, the arrangement of a second side wall 17 occurs at the installation frame 1. The second side wall 17 is arranged at an angle of essentially 90 in reference to the first side wall 6. The second side wall 17 covers partially another wall 18 of the room 2. For the arrangement of the second side wall 17 at the installation frame 1 or at the other wall 18, for example angular fastening means 19 are used here. Additionally or alternatively, countersunk holes are formed in the second side wall 17. For example fastening units, particularly threaded bolts, are guided through these countersunk holes and inserted into installation openings of the installation frame 1, of a spacer at the other wall 18, or the other wall 18 itself. Additionally or alternatively, the second side wall 17 comprises at least one fastening insert, as already explained above. With this fastening insert then the second side wall 17 is fastened at the other wall 18 or the spacer arranged at said other wall 18.
[0053] In another method step S5, now a shower base plate 20 is arranged on a floor 21 of the room 2. The floor 21 abuts the wall 3 and the other wall 18. The shower base plate 20 comprises a drain. Further, in the method according to the invention, the arrangement of the drain of the shower base plate 20 occurs to a floor drain such that used shower water flows to the floor drain. For example, the drain of the shower base plate 20 is connected to the floor drain. Here, for example a pipe connection is provided. Additionally or alternatively, it is provided to arrange the drain of the shower base plate 20 directly above the floor drain. Thus, for example a direct material connection of the drain of the shower base plate 20 to the floor drain can be avoided.
[0054] In the method step S5, the adjustment of the height of the shower base plate 20 can occur with the use of height-adjustable feet 22, which are arranged at the shower base plate 20 and cooperate with the floor 21. For example, at least two, at least three, or at least four height-adjustable feet 22 are arranged at the shower base plate 20, which respectively cooperate with the floor 21. The adjustment capability of the height of the shower base plate 20 allows the adjustment of the shower base plate 20 to any floor height of the floor 21. In particular, the shower base plate 20 can be arranged flush and in one level with the existing floor 21 such that a continuous floor area can be provided. This is particularly advantageous for a shower free from barriers.
[0055] In another method step S6, the arrangement of a shower groove 23 occurs to the shower base plate 20. Further, an arrangement of a shower groove drain 24 occurs to the drain of the shower base plate 20. In one embodiment of the method according to the invention, it is also provided that the adjustment of a height of the shower groove 23 occurs with the use of height-adjustable shower groove feet, which are arranged at the shower groove 23. For example, at least two, at least three, or at least four height-adjustable feet are arranged at the shower groove 23. Due to the possibility for height adjustment of the shower groove 23 here, the shower groove 23 can be adjusted to any floor height. In particular, the shower groove 23 can be arranged flush and at a level with the existing floor 21 such that a continuous floor area is provided. As already mentioned, this is particularly advantageous for showers free from barriers.
[0056] In a method step S7, now a door is arranged at the first side wall 6, at the second side wall 17, and/or at the installation frame 1. In the embodiment of the method according to the invention shown here, a door is used which has a first door unit 25. The first door unit 25 is fastened at the first side wall 6 and/or at the installation frame 1, for example via angular fasteners 26. Further, the door has a second door unit 27, which is fastened at the second side wall 17, for example via angular fasteners. Further, the door has a first door leaf 28 and a second door leaf 29. The first door leaf 28 is connected via a first hinge 30 and a second hinge 31 in an articulate fashion to the first door unit 25. Further, the second door leaf 29 is connected via a third hinge 32 and a fourth hinge 33 in an articulate fashion to the second door unit 27.
[0057] The first door unit 25, the second door unit 27, the first door leaf 28, and the second door leaf 29 are embodied as glass units, for example.
[0058] In another method step S8, the sealing of joints of the shower occurs with the use of sealing means, for example at least one profiled part and/or silicon.
[0059] The method according to the invention and the installation system according to the invention show the advantage that the assembly of the new shower can occur now in less than 6 hours, with here the demolition of the old shower being included. The installation of a new shower may be performed with the method according to the invention in less than 3 hours. Even when considering a drying time for sealing means of approx. 24 hours, the method according to the invention and the installation system according to the invention allow a considerably faster installation of a shower than known from prior art. In the method according to the invention, it is not mandatory to perform time-consuming preparatory work, particularly the tiling of walls or floors. Rather, the walls and floors may show any arbitrary condition. The method according to the invention remains applicable. With the method according to the invention, it is possible to exchange old showers for new showers in a rather fast fashion. Therefore, for example guest rooms of a hotel and their bathrooms, in which new showers are installed for example with the method according to the invention, are rather quickly available again for hospitality operations.
